We last visited DL/DCA in the summer of 2015 and aside from Star Tours really don't recall any SW presence in the parks at all. How much if any has this changed in the past two years? It sounds like Tomorrowland has seen the biggest changes. Are there storm troopers marching down Main Street like at DHS in Orlando?
 
There's Storm Troopers wandering around only in Tomorrowland. I assume the Launch Bay is still happening, but I haven't paid much attention to this. There are/were meet-n-greets in the Launch Bay, along with a bunch of other SW stuff. Hyperspace Mountain will be ending shortly (end of May, I believe).
 
It's all in Tomorrowland. Launch Bay has some movie props and meet and greets with Darth Vader, Chewbacca, and Boba Fett (currently), there's the Jedi Training Academy show where kids 4-12 can participate, there are occasionally storm troopers walking around (no Jawas, though, people seem pretty disappointed about that).

As PP mentioned, Hyperspace Mountain is going away.
